Position Summary- Paid Internship, Possible Hire on
This Intern will work closely with the Director of Marketing to lead the strategic planning and direct the promotional and advertising campaigns of our Company in order to generate interest in our complete range of mechanical services. This job is fast paced and exciting, and is perfect for someone who likes to be part of a high performing, visible team dedicated to great work and the company’s cultural journey. We are looking for someone to work 10-15 hours/week. You will work to help build an existing program up utilizing your proven skills to lead our continued growth. Responsibilities include, but are not limited to: planning sales and marketing scheme for local sites, assist in the day-to-day coordination and execution of local sales programs through direct marketing, events, social media, display advertising, mobile transactions, search engine marketing and email. Your goal is to help us develop new business opportunities in order to attract potential customers and retain existing ones.
